Learning Objectives

After completion of this activity, participants should be able to:

  1. Implement the Gabby’s Law into the acute care setting in Illinois
  2. Analyze sepsis as it relates to the pediatric population
  3. Evaluate the value of early identification and recognition of pediatric sepsis
  4. Apply the components of a pediatric sepsis screening tools
  5. Incorporate the importance of the time sensitive treatments in pediatric sepsis
